Quarter-Finals Round 3: UMKS Kielce - Wisla AWF Kr. 64-62
Date: April 18, 2012
UMKS Kielce escaped with a narrow home win over Wisla Krakow to seal the next round appearance. The hosts trailed by 3 points after three quarters before their 15-10 charge, which allowed them to win the game. UMKS Kielce forced 20 Wisla AWF Kr. turnovers. Great defensive blocking was one of the keys in this match when UMKS Kielce made 7 blocks. The best player for the winners was swingman Marcin Wrobel (200-87) who had a double-double by scoring 15 points and 10 rebounds. Guard Pawel Bacik (187-88) chipped in 17 points. Four UMKS Kielce players scored in double figures. At the other side the best for losing team was the former international swingman Grzegorz Radwan (200-80) who recorded 24 points and 7 rebounds and guard Jakub Dwernicki (180-86) added 13 points and 5 rebounds respectively.
